An Executive Certificate in Waste Treatment Methods provides professionals with in-depth knowledge and practical skills in various waste management techniques. The program focuses on sustainable and environmentally sound approaches to waste treatment, aligning perfectly with current industry demands for eco-conscious solutions.
Learning outcomes typically include a comprehensive understanding of different waste treatment technologies, such as anaerobic digestion, composting, incineration, and recycling. Participants gain proficiency in waste characterization, process optimization, and regulatory compliance. The program also often covers life cycle assessment and waste minimization strategies, crucial aspects for modern waste management.
The duration of an Executive Certificate in Waste Treatment Methods varies depending on the institution, but generally ranges from a few months to a year. This flexible format caters to working professionals who seek to enhance their expertise without disrupting their careers. Many programs offer blended learning options, combining online modules with in-person workshops.
This certificate program holds significant industry relevance, preparing graduates for roles in environmental consulting, waste management companies, and government agencies. Graduates are equipped to contribute effectively to sustainable waste management practices, addressing crucial challenges like landfill reduction and resource recovery. The skills acquired are highly sought-after in the growing green technology sector, offering excellent career advancement opportunities. Further specialization in areas like hazardous waste management or bioremediation can further enhance employment prospects.
